Abstract
An x-ray detector includes a scintillator, a sensor array, processing circuits, and a ceramic layer. The ceramic layer overlays the processing circuits. The pixel architecture of the detector utilizes a technique similar to a CCD array to shift date from the array. The pixel charges are read out in a quasi-random fashion. The detector preferably utilizes edge-to-edge sensor array having octagonal pixels with a high fill factor.
